Understanding Audi Replacement Key Programming: A Comprehensive Guide
For Audi owners, the key is more than simply a tool to begin the engine; it is an advanced piece of technology integrated into the automobile's intricate security architecture. Whether a motorist has lost their only key, needs a spare for a second chauffeur, or is handling a malfunctioning remote, the procedure of Audi replacement key programming is typically misunderstood. Unlike older vehicles where a simple metal cut would be sufficient, modern-day Audi designs require synchronized software application interaction between the key's transponder chip and the car's Immobilizer (IMMO) system.
As Audi continues to lead in automobile innovation, its security systems-- varying from the early Immobilizer 1 to the innovative BCM2 and MLBevo platforms-- have become progressively hard to bypass. This guide checks out the nuances of Audi key programming, the choices available to owners, and the technical requirements involved.
The Evolution of Audi Key Technology
The sophistication of an Audi key depends greatly on the production year and the particular model. Over the last three decades, the innovation has actually transitioned from basic mechanical keys to sophisticated "Smart Keys" that make use of Near Field Communication (NFC) and rolling codes.
Key Types Used by Audi
Audi utilizes numerous unique key designs, each requiring a various shows technique:
- Switchblade (Flip) Keys: Common in early 2000s models, these feature a physical blade that turns out and a remote head including a transponder chip.
- Fobik or Integrated Remotes: Used in the mid-2000s to early 2010s, these typically require the key to be placed into a slot in the dashboard.
- Audi Advanced Key (Proximity Keys): Found in many contemporary Audis, these permit keyless entry and push-to-start functionality. The car spots the key's existence by means of radio frequency.
The Audi Immobilizer System
The Immobilizer is an anti-theft system that avoids the engine from running unless the correct digitally encoded key is present. Audi uses a number of generations of this system:
- Immo 1, 2, & & 3: Found in older designs (pre-2005). These are reasonably straightforward for specialized locksmiths to program.
- Immo 4: Introduced around 2006 (e.g., Audi A4 B7, A6 C6). This system requires a "Component Security" (CS) code.
- Immo 5/ BCM2: Found in the majority of models from 2009 onwards. This is a highly protected system where the key data is connected to the Body Control Module.
- MLBevo: The modern platform utilized in the current Q7, A4 (B9), and A8 models. Programming these often requires an active online connection to Audi's central servers in Germany.
Comparison of Key Acquisition Options
When an Audi owner requires a replacement, they normally face 3 courses. Each has ramifications for expense, time, and benefit.
Table 1: Dealer vs. Independent Locksmith vs. DIY
| Feature | Audi Dealership | Mobile Auto Locksmith | DIY (Software Tools) |
|---|---|---|---|
| Cost | Highest (₤ 400 - ₤ 800+) | Moderate (₤ 250 - ₤ 500) | Low (Cost of tools) |
| Turnaround Time | 3-- 7 Business Days | Same Day Service | Highly variable |
| Convenience | Should tow car to dealer | They concern your place | Technical know-how needed |
| Dependability | Surefire OEM parts | High (if utilizing quality parts) | High threat of "bricking" car |
| Online Access | Complete Audi Server Access | Licensed tools (Autel/VVDI) | Limited/Illegal clones |
The Programming Process Step-by-Step
Audi key shows is a multi-stage procedure that involves both software and hardware synchronization. Here is how a professional typically handles a replacement:
1. Verification and Decoding
The specialist first verifies ownership of the car through the VIN (Vehicle Identification Number). If no secrets are present (All Keys Lost scenario), the service technician should decode the door lock utilizing a specialized tool (like a Lishi choice) to identify the mechanical bitting of the key.
2. Key Cutting
Using a CNC laser key cutter, the physical blade is cut to the exact requirements of the lorry's locks. Even for "keyless" models, a concealed emergency situation blade is constantly consisted of.
3. Accessing the OBD-II Port
The developer connects a diagnostic tool to the On-Board Diagnostics (OBD-II) port. This enables the software to "talk" to the car's engine control unit (ECU) and immobilizer module.
4. Security Data Extraction
This is the most crucial step. The programmer should extract the PIN or CS (Component Security) data. In newer Audis, this requires "reading" the data from the BCM2 module or the control panel cluster.
5. Finding out the Key
As soon as the security information is retrieved, the brand-new key's transponder is positioned near the ignition coil. The software application "marries" the brand-new key to the lorry's whitelist. Throughout this procedure, any old or lost secrets can be erased from the system for security.
6. Remote Functionality Sync
Finally, the buttons for locking, opening, and trunk release are integrated. In numerous contemporary Audi models, this happens automatically during the immobilizer shows.
Approximated Costs for Audi Key Programming
The rate for a replacement key differs considerably based on the model and the complexity of the security system.
Table 2: Estimated Pricing by Model Range
| Audi Model Range | Typical Key Type | Approximated Cost (Total) |
|---|---|---|
| A3, A4, A6 (1998-- 2005) | Flip Key/ Transponder | ₤ 150-- ₤ 250 |
| A4, A5, Q5, S5 (2009-- 2016) | BCM2 Smart Fob | ₤ 350-- ₤ 550 |
| A6, A7, A8 (2012-- 2018) | Advanced Keyless Fob | ₤ 450-- ₤ 700 |
| Q7, A4, A5 (2017-- Present) | MLBevo Technology | ₤ 500-- ₤ 900 |
Essential Tools for Audi Key Programming
For those thinking about the technical side, or for independent mechanics aiming to use this service, particular tools are required. Standard OBD-II scanners used for check engine lights can not set Audi secrets.
- VCDS (Ross-Tech): Highly efficient for diagnostics and fundamental key matching on older (Pre-2006) models.
- Autel MaxiIM IM608: A professional-grade tablet used by locksmiths to bypass security and program BCM2 systems.
- Xhorse VVDI2: A specialized tool popular for VAG (Volkswagen Audi Group) lorries, efficient in dealing with complex "All Keys Lost" situations.
- ODIS (Off-board Diagnostic Information System): The official software used by Audi dealerships, requiring an online membership and GEKO qualifications.
Regularly Asked Questions (FAQ)
Can I configure an Audi key myself?
Typically, no. Modern Audi cars require customized software application to bypass the immobilizer security. While some older models might enable "remote" shows (the buttons) by means of a series in the ignition, the transponder chip that starts the car can not be configured without professional tools.
What if I bought an Audi key on Amazon or eBay?
Proceed with care. Lots of "inexpensive" keys found online usage low-grade chips that can not be "written" to or may not match the frequency of North American or European Audi designs. Lots of professional locksmiths will decline to program customer-provided secrets since they can not guarantee the internal electronics will effectively combine with the car.
What is an "All Keys Lost" situation?
This is when the owner has no working keys. This makes the process substantially more costly and labor-intensive, as the programmer can not "copy" an existing key's data and must rather "force" their way into the security system to generate brand-new information.
For how long does the programming take?
If a locksmith professional is on-site with the right equipment, the process usually takes in between 30 and 60 minutes. If using a dealership, you might need to leave the car for a full day, following a multi-day await the key to be delivered from the factory.
Does the car need to be present for shows?
Yes. Since the key should be synced with the vehicle's onboard computer system modules, the car needs to be physically linked to the programming devices.
